USING THE CLI
1.
To permanently assign ports 1/1 – 1/8 and port 1/25 to IP sub-net VLAN 1.1.1.0, enter the following
commands:
HP9304> en
No password has been assigned yet...
HP9304# config t
HP9304(config)#
HP9304(config)# ip-subnet 1.1.1.0/24 name Green
HP9304(config-ip-subnet)# no dynamic
HP9304(config-ip-subnet)# static ethernet 1/1 to 1/8 ethernet 1/25
2.
To permanently assign ports 1/9 – 1/16 and port 1/25 to IP sub-net VLAN 1.1.2.0, enter the following
commands:
HP9304(config-ip-subnet)# ip-subnet 1.1.2.0/24 name Yellow
HP9304(config-ip-subnet)# no dynamic
HP9304(config-ip-subnet)# static ethernet 1/9 to 1/16 ethernet 1/25
3.
To permanently assign ports 1/17 – 1/25 to IP sub-net VLAN 1.1.3.0, enter the following commands:
HP9304(config-ip-subnet)# ip-subnet 1.1.3.0/24 name Brown
HP9304(config-ip-subnet)# no dynamic
HP9304(config-ip-subnet)# static ethernet 1/17 to 1/25
4.
To permanently assign ports 1/1 – 1/12 and port 1/25 to IPX network 1 VLAN, enter the following commands:
HP9304(config-ip-subnet)# ipx-network 1 ethernet_802.3 name Blue
HP9304(config-ipx-network)# no dynamic
HP9304(config-ipx-network)# static ethernet 1/1 to 1/12 ethernet 1/25
HP9304(config-ipx-network)#
5.
To permanently assign ports 1/12 – 1/25 to Appletalk VLAN, enter the following commands:
HP9304(config-ipx-proto)# atalk-proto name Red
HP9304(config-atalk-proto)# no dynamic
HP9304(config-atalk-proto)# static ethernet 1/13 to 1/25
HP9304(config-atalk-proto)# end
HP9304# write memory
HP9304#
Syntax: ip-subnet <ip-addr> <ip-mask> [name <string>]
Syntax: ipx-network <ipx-network-number> <frame-encapsulation-type> netbios-allow | netbios-disallow
[name <string>]
Syntax: ip-proto | ipx-proto | atalk-proto | decnet-proto | netbios-proto | other-proto
static | exclude | dynamic
ethernet <portnum> [to <portnum>] [name <string>]

Configuring an IPv6 Protocol VLAN

You can configure a protocol-based VLAN as a broadcast domain for IPv6 traffic. When the Routing Switch
receives an IPv6 multicast packet (a packet with 06 in the version field and 0xFF as the beginning of the
destination address), the Routing Switch forwards the packet to all other ports in the VLAN.
NOTE: The Routing Switch forwards all IPv6 multicast packets to all ports in the VLAN except the port that
received the packet, and does not distinguish among sub-net directed multicasts.
You can add the VLAN ports as static ports or dynamic ports. A static port is always an active member of the
VLAN. Dynamic ports within any protocol VLAN age out after 10 minutes, if no member protocol traffic is received
on a port within the VLAN. The aged out port, however, remains as a candidate dynamic port for that VLAN. The
port becomes active in the VLAN again if member protocol traffic is received on that port.
